Garlic Parm Chicken & Potatoes Recipe

This Garlic Parmesan Chicken & Potatoes recipe features tender chicken tenderloins and baby potatoes seasoned with paprika, poultry seasoning, and black pepper, then cooked to perfection with garlic butter and smothered in a flavorful garlic parmesan wing sauce. Topped with melted mozzarella cheese, it’s a delicious, comforting meal ready in just 30 minutes.

Ingredients

Chicken

  • 1 pound chicken tenderloins, cut into bite-size pieces
  • 1 tablespoon oil
  • ¾ teaspoon paprika
  • ¾ teaspoon poultry seasoning
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per
  • 2 tablespoons butter
  • 2 garlic cloves, minced
  • ½ cup garlic parmesan wing sauce
  • 2 cups shredded mozzarella cheese

Potatoes

  • 1 pound baby potatoes, halved
  • 1 tablespoon oil
  • ¾ teaspoon paprika
  • ¾ teaspoon poultry seasoning
  • ½ teaspoon black pepper

Instructions

  1. Prepare the chicken and potatoes: Place the chicken pieces in one bowl and the halved baby potatoes in another bowl, keeping them separate for seasoning.
  2. Oil the ingredients: Drizzle 1 tablespoon of oil onto the potatoes and 1 tablespoon of oil onto the chicken to help spices stick and enhance roasting and sautéing.
  3. Mix seasoning: Combine paprika, poultry seasoning, and black pepper in a small dish to evenly distribute on both protein and starch.
  4. Season chicken and potatoes: Sprinkle half of the seasoning mix on the chicken, then toss to coat well. Repeat with the remaining seasoning on the potatoes.
  5. Roast the potatoes: Spread the seasoned potatoes on a baking sheet or air fryer basket and roast at 400°F (204°C) for 20 minutes until tender and lightly crispy.
  6. Cook the chicken: While the potatoes roast, heat a large skillet over medium-high heat and add the chicken. Cook for 7-10 minutes, stirring occasionally, until the chicken is browned and fully cooked through.
  7. Add garlic and butter: Reduce heat to medium-low. Add butter and minced garlic to the skillet and stir until the garlic is fragrant and butter is melted, coating the chicken.
  8. Combine potatoes with chicken: Add the roasted potatoes to the skillet with the chicken, then turn off the heat. Toss to combine all ingredients thoroughly.
  9. Add garlic parmesan sauce: Pour the garlic parmesan wing sauce over the chicken and potatoes and toss again to ensure everything is coated in the flavorful sauce.
  10. Melt the cheese: Sprinkle shredded mozzarella evenly over the skillet contents. Cover the skillet with a lid and let it sit for about 5 minutes off the heat, allowing the cheese to melt perfectly.
  11. Serve: Once the cheese is melted, serve the Garlic Parmesan Chicken and Potatoes hot and enjoy a delicious, comforting meal.

Notes

  • You can substitute baby potatoes with fingerling or small red potatoes if desired.
  • For extra crispiness, use an air fryer to roast the potatoes.
  • If dairy-free, swap butter and cheese for vegan alternatives.
  • Make sure to cover the skillet when melting cheese to trap steam and melt it evenly.
